190E Ragtop!!??
I was watching a bad movie last night which was set in France but the best part was the bright red 190E convertible. Yes, a 190E . First I thought it was a 300E ragtop (CE?) but sure enough it was the baby benz. It was comparable to the Audi ragtop (90 or A4). Nice top which looked factory- not having all of the bubbles and ribs showing. Looked like a nice glass rear window as well.
Was this a production car in Europe? Or simply an aftermarket conversion? Any in the US of A?
